Brentford take on Chelsea in the west London derby and the pick of Saturday's 15:00 fixtures.
Both sides are in desperate need of a win to ease their respective pressures, with the Bees now in a relegation dogfight and Mauricio Pochettino questioned over his suitability to continue leading the Blues.
The best omen for Chelsea is that the home side has never won this fixture since Brentford's 2021 promotion to the top flight, while the Bees have not scored a home goal against their neighbours from SW6 in that time.

David Moyes returns to Goodison Park on Saturday as his West Ham side travel to Everton.
The Toffees have been handed some hope in their fight against relegation after being handed back four points from their initial ten-point deduction earlier this season, though they are in danger of being hit with another penalty before the season is out.
After pressure mounted recently, Moyes bought himself a bit more time and goodwill with a 4-2 win at home to Brentford on Monday night, with Jarrod Bowen grabbing a hat-trick and firing his way back into the Golden Boot race.
